Introduction to Becoming an RTO

Forming a RTO in the Australian territory demands a series of steps to comply with the guidelines of the national regulatory body. This manual is designed to clarify the requirements to support new entrants grasp how to become an RTO, proceed through the RTO registration process, and confirm compliance with the national regulatory body.

Key Steps to Becoming an RTO

1. Knowing RTO Registration Requirements
Before initiating the registration process, it's necessary to learn with the ASQA requirements. These involve:
- RTO Standards 2015: For quality training and assessment.
- AQF: Mandatory compliance for all RTOs.
- Requirements for Financial Viability: To guarantee financial viability.
- Data Provision Requirements: To meet ASQA data reporting standards.

2. Preparing Your Self-Assessment
ASQA insists on a self-review to confirm your RTO adheres to all standards. This entails:
- Reviewing your training and assessment strategies.
- Making sure of the qualifications of trainers and assessors.
- Demonstrating your capacity to provide quality training and support services.

3. Developing a Comprehensive Business Plan
Your company plan should explain:
- USP: What differentiates your RTO from others.
- Revenue Projections: With start-up costs, ongoing expenses, and revenue streams.
- Risk Assessment: Identifying potential risks and mitigation strategies.
- Framework of the Organisation: Responsibilities and roles of key personnel.
- Objectives and Milestones: Both short-term and long-term objectives.

4. Creating Infrastructure
The right infrastructure is essential for RTO success. Confirm:
- Adequate training facilities.
- Important policies and procedures.
- Efficient student support services.
- Robust management systems.

5. Financial Strategy and Viability
Starting an RTO calls for an initial investment covering:
- Organisation establishment fees.
- ASQA application fees.
- Expenditures for infrastructure, consultants, and learning resources.
- Ongoing operational costs including audits, keeping up and updating learning resources, and staff training.

The main income source for an RTO comes from learner fees. Complete financial strategy and feasibility studies are crucial.

6. Navigating Application and Audit
The audit and application process is your gateway to starting an Registered Training Organisation. It comprises:
- Sending the initial registration via the ASQAnet portal.
- Experiencing an ASQA review to review alignment with RTO standards.
- Being given a RTO license with a validity of 24 months upon meeting all requirements.

7. Legal and Compliance Considerations
Registered Training Organisations must abide by relevant Commonwealth legislation and compliance requirements. Continuous compliance with the VET Compliance Framework is vital, and the ASQA audit process is recurrent, entailing periodic reviews of the training provider's alignment with guidelines.
